The Norcatur City Hall, located at 107 N. Decatur Ave. in Norcatur, Kansas, was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2014.[1]

It was the city hall of Norcatur, which has population 150.[2]

Built in 1937, it is a raised one-story concrete building 40 by 43.5 feet (12.2 m × 13.3 m) in plan and 27 feet (8.2 m) tall. It has also been known as US Highway 36 Association Museum.[2]
